ARTILLERY LUGER WITH VL&D HOLSTER, MATCHING BOARD STOCK WITH STRAPS. Cal 9mm Luger. S# 73396. Artillery Luger with 8" barrel, fine tune drift adjustable front sight and 1-8 graduated tangent rear sight. Blank chamber, "GELADEN" marked extractor, DWM monogram on front toggle link. The full serial number is on the forward frame and under the barrel, the last two digits on the takedown lever, sideplate, trigger, barrel extension lug, and all the usual components of the toggle train. Crown/N proofs under the barrel, left side of barrel extension, breech block and front toggle link. Uniformly checkered walnut grips, neither are serial numbered but both with acceptances. MAGS: 8-rd. mag. with tinned body and walnut plug. UNATTACHED ACCESSORIES: commercial flat board stock marked "GERMANY", the matching rust-blued lug numbered "396", attaching to a commercial snap-flap holster, the obverse face, just below the belt loops, marked with a large (1.5") flying duck/triangle "VL&D" seal. Independently secured belt loop and shoulder strap with brass fittings. Additionally, this example is accompanied by a January 1980 issue of Arms Gazette, which features images and details of this pistol and holster on pages 26 & 27, as well as a 1925-2926 Von Lengerke & Detmold sales catalog. CONDITION: pistol with 99+% professionally applied rust blue. Enhanced strawed components in comparable condition, the safety lever slightly loose in the "off" position. Dark oil stained grips with slightly blunted checkering, particularly the left panel. Excellent magazine. Bright bore with sharp rifling. Correct manual mechanics. Stock, holster, and belt loop in comparable condition, the stock lug likely reworked at the same time as the pistol, shoulder strap with cracks and moderate crazing. A wonderfully presenting DWM Commercial Luger with matching board stock and VL&D marked holster, previously featured in "Arms Gazette". PROVENANCE: The Estate Collection of John Eckert.
